2013年3月29日

摘要: <html xmlns:wb="http://open.weibo.com/wb"><head><meta charset="UTF-8"><title>微博登录按钮</title><meta name="keywords" content="weibo,javascript sdk,jssdk,open.weibo.com" /><link rel="stylesheet" href="http://jss 阅读全文
posted @ 2013-03-29 11:07 小曹的博客 阅读(270) 评论(0) 推荐(0)

2013年3月27日

摘要: 1.缓存概述使用缓存可以避免重新从读取服务器端读取数据,节省数据从客户端到服务器间往返的时间,同时也减轻了服务器数据存取的压力。如果客户端非常频繁地读取服务器上的数据,比如生成报表,并且服务器每次获取这些数据都经过复杂的处理逻辑,那么就可能非常有必要使用缓存。ASP.NET使用两种基本的缓存机制来提供缓存功能。第一种机制是应用程序缓存,它允许您缓存所生成的数据,如DataSet或自定义报表业务对象。第二种机制是页输出缓存,它保存页处理输出,并在用户再次请求该页时,重用所保存的输出,而不是再次处理该页。2. Asp.net 2.0支持的几种类型缓存2.1页面输出缓存使用页面输出缓存就是指内存中缓 阅读全文
posted @ 2013-03-27 14:08 小曹的博客 阅读(207) 评论(0) 推荐(0)
 
摘要: 需要引用: using System.Net; using System.Net.NetworkInformation; using System.IO;代码 public static String GetWebContent(String Url, Encoding encode) { try { if (Url.Equals("about:blank")) return null; if (!Url.StartsWith("http://") && !Url.StartsWith("https://")) { U 阅读全文
posted @ 2013-03-27 14:07 小曹的博客 阅读(141) 评论(0) 推荐(0)
 
摘要: RowState即是Alternate又是Edit的状态判断语法:1、最标准的写法e.Row.RowState == (DataControlRowState.Alternate|DataControlRowState.Edit)2、将RowState转换为整数if (((int)e.Row.RowState)==5) { // do something }注:DataControlRowState枚举: Normal:0Alternate:1Selected: 2Edit:4Insert:8 如果偶数列既是Alternate,又是Edit,所以用((int)e.Row.RowState)== 阅读全文
posted @ 2013-03-27 14:06 小曹的博客 阅读(196) 评论(0) 推荐(0)
 
摘要: C#中提供了ListView控件,该控件可以以五种不同的视图显示各种Item的集合。项目中用到的是表格视图,所以以表格视图为例。 到不是说这个技巧别人不知道,只是很容易被粗心大意而忘记,作下笔记警醒自己,也希望给其它同好者提代某些微薄的帮助。 首先在Form_Load方法中:Listview1.View = View.Details;Listview1.GridLines =true; 设置标头:ListView1.Columns.Add("Date/Time",150,HorizontalAlignment.Left);ListView1.Columns.Add(&quo 阅读全文
posted @ 2013-03-27 13:48 小曹的博客 阅读(1839) 评论(0) 推荐(0)